Special Projects Coordinator

Met Council is America’s largest Jewish charity dedicated to serving the needy. The Special Projects Coordinator will serve as the primary liaison between the warehouse operations team and specialized packing initiatives, responsible for planning, coordinating, and executing projects that support vulnerable populations. This role involves managing inventory, scheduling, and communication with teams and partners to ensure smooth operations.

Responsibilities

Serve as the warehouse and Brooklyn Hub representative for special packing projects, often requiring end-to-end ownership
Manage packing schedules and ensure timely completion of projects for seniors, new mothers, and families served
Coordinate with internal teams and warehouse or Brooklyn Hub staff to maintain operational efficiency
Organize and confirm delivery schedules with drivers and fleet partners
Ensure accurate documentation of delivery routes and timelines
Identify opportunities to optimize workflows and implement best practices for packing operations
Support scaling of packing initiatives as priorities and funding evolve
Maintain clear communication between warehouse and Brooklyn Hub operations, as well as project stakeholders
Troubleshoot issues related to packing, inventory, and delivery
Track packing and delivery metrics using digital platforms in coordination with project leaders
Prepare status updates for leadership
Coordinate additional warehouse- and Brooklyn Hub-based projects, including volunteer-led packing initiatives and future programs requiring operational support
Additional responsibilities as required
